Members of the all-Black Tuskegee Airmen won the Air Force's first Top Gun competition in 1949, but didn't receive recognition for it until recently. David Martin shares more.

It wasn't Top Gun. I don't mean to take anything away from the Tuskegee Airmen's accomplishments, they were great and deserve recognition, and I'm not saying there wasn't a competition, it just wasn't Top Gun. The Top Gun Academy (aka Navy Fighter Weapons School, Navy Strike Fighter Tactics) wasn't formed until 1969, and was in response to getting our butts kicked by Soviet made Migs in the Vietnam war. At first, we thought their technology was superior to ours, which resulted in the losses, but after capturing a Mig and flying it ourselves, we learned that it was our pilots who were lacking in skills, not the planes. So, an academy was formed to provide intense close encounter training.
